Internship Program
Immerse yourself in the world of Tiffany through our U.S. Summer Internship Program. As part of our esteemed Summer 2025 Class, you will embark on an unforgettable ten-week journey that begins with an exclusive two-day orientation in New York City — the birthplace of Tiffany & Co. During the ten weeks, you will delve into the dynamic world of luxury jewelry through on-the-job learning, exploration of the intricate facets of our business, and networking opportunities with Tiffany leaders and fellow interns alike. Become part of the Tiffany & Co. legacy and discover how we craft expressions of joy that last a lifetime.
Dates: The internship will run from June 2, 2025 to August 8, 2025. Selected interns are expected to be available for work for the entire 10-week program.
Location: This position will be based out of our Corporate Office in New York, NY.
Salary: Compensation for this internship will be $25.00 per hour.

Responsibilities
The Global Corporate Communications/PR intern will play a pivotal role in supporting the development of global communications initiatives. This dynamic role encompasses tasks related to global editorial coverage, strategy planning and overall exposure of the Tiffany & Co brand. Projects will include – communications strategy planning support, competitive analysis, and global coverage reporting. The intern will actively contribute to the success of communications programs and gain valuable experience in public relations.
